Fourteen new bleed kits installed at Essex County Fire and Rescue Service

Fourteen fire stations across Essex will now be equipped with public access bleed prevention kits that will help firefighters, and the public, give injured people better emergency care.  The bleed kits will be installed at the following fire stations: Basildon, Braintree, Brentwood, Canvey Island, Chelmsford, Colchester, Waltham Abbey, Harlow, Maldon, Rayleigh, Southend, Clacton, Grays and […]

Crime and Policing Bill

Child criminal exploitation and cuckooing are set to become specific criminal offences as part of legislation currently going through Parliament.  The Crime and Policing Bill – which also includes Ronan’s Law which will compel online retailers to alert police to bulk or suspicious sales of knives – is part of the Government’s pledge for safer […]

Detached youth work evaluation

The VVU has been funding detached youth work since 2020 following feedback from our Listening Projects on how vital young people find this type of youth work. Young people identified that more trusted adults, more opportunities to engage in activities, and more safe spaces to socialise in would help them feel safer in their local […]
